In the autumn of 2016, a sense of unease began to settle over the family and friends of Michael Joseph Crane. A 41-year-old man from Eastpointe, Michigan, Michael, also known as MJ, was a familiar face in his community. Standing between 6'0" and 6'1" and weighing between 130 and 160 pounds, with brown hair and brown eyes, he was a physically distinct individual. However, after October 10, 2016, communications from him ceased. Those who knew him grew increasingly concerned as days turned into weeks with no word. This silence was uncharacteristic, prompting his loved ones to report his disappearance to the Eastpointe Police Department. The circumstances surrounding Michael's disappearance were, and remain, troublingly vague. The official report simply states that he has not been heard from by family or friends. There were no immediate signs of foul play, no notes left behind, and no clear indication of where he might have gone. He was known to have two distinctive tattoos: a Chinese symbol on his chest and a cross on his leg with the letters "L & M". Despite these identifying marks, the investigation into his whereabouts yielded few clues.
